Creating a good voiceover used to mean finding the right voice artist, booking recording time, and spending hours editing the final audio. AI has made that process much simpler.

Today, you can type a script into an AI voice generator and turn it into a polished voiceover in minutes. The better tools can do much more than simply read text aloud. They can adjust tone, pace, pronunciation, emotion, and accent, while some can even clone a voice or translate it into different languages.

That makes AI voiceover tools useful for all kinds of projects, from YouTube videos and podcasts to audiobooks, online courses, advertisements, games, and business presentations.

But not every platform is built for the same purpose. Some focus on highly realistic voices, while others are better for voice cloning, video editing, dubbing, or professional production.

Here are some of the best AI tools for voiceovers, along with what each one does particularly well.

1. ElevenLabs – Best for Natural-Sounding AI Voiceovers

If realistic AI voices are your priority, ElevenLabs is one of the strongest options to consider. The platform is designed to produce speech that sounds expressive and natural rather than flat or robotic.

An easily written script can be converted into audio, with the options to select from a wide range of voices or to develop a personalized voice through voice cloning.

Another advantage is the level of control you get over the voice. You can adjust elements such as pitch, tone, and speed to get closer to the sound you’re looking for. Developers can also connect ElevenLabs to their own applications through its API.

2. Murf AI – Best for Presentations and E-Learning

Murf AI is built with creators, educators, marketers, and businesses in mind. It offers a large selection of realistic voices and gives you plenty of control over how your final voiceover sounds.

You can fine-tune things like pitch, speed, emphasis, pronunciation, and intonation without needing professional audio-editing skills. Murf also works with tools such as Canva and Google Slides, which makes it particularly convenient for presentations, training materials, and marketing content.

Its simple interface allows you to move from a written script to completed narration without a complex production process.

3. Lovo AI – Best for Emotional Voiceovers

Lovo AI focuses on giving creators realistic voices with more personality and emotional range. With 500+ voices across 100+ languages, there’s plenty of choice for different types of projects.

It has a more tailored outcome; you can modify the emotions, pitch, and pauses, or clone a voice. Lovo also features an audio and video editor, enabling you to incorporate music and sound effects and align your voiceover with the video without toggling between applications.

That makes it a practical choice for everything from advertisements and training videos to audiobooks and social media content.

4. PlayHT – Best for Multilingual Voiceovers

PlayHT is a good option if you need a large selection of voices and languages. The platform offers more than 900 voices across 100+ languages, making it suitable for creators producing content for international audiences.

You can adjust pronunciation, pitch, speed, emphasis, and pauses to make the generated speech fit your project. PlayHT also supports voice cloning and can create conversations using multiple voices.

It includes tools to remove background noise and offers an API for developers who want to integrate AI voice generation into their products or workflows.

5. Fish Audio – Best for Fast Voice Cloning

Fish Audio is distinguished by its rapid voice cloning and meticulous emotion management. The S2 model can replicate a voice from a sample of just 15 seconds and produce speech in over 80 languages.

Its emotion control system is one of its more intriguing features. Tags like excited, whispering, or sad can be employed to affect the delivery of certain sections of a script. This provides creators with more control than just selecting a voice and clicking generate.

Fish Audio also includes speech-to-text, sound-effect generation, vocal removal, and a large library of community voice models.

6. Speechify – Best for Reading Text Aloud

Speechify takes a slightly different approach to AI voice generation. It’s particularly useful for people who want to turn written material into spoken audio.

You can use it to read articles, PDFs, ebooks, and even text captured from images using OCR. The platform offers more than 1,000 voices across 60+ languages, along with controls for speed, pitch, tone, and emotion.

Voice cloning and celebrity-style voices also add a creative element for users who want something beyond standard text-to-speech.

7. Synthesys – Best for AI Voice and Avatar Videos

Synthesys goes beyond voiceovers by combining AI voices with avatars and video creation. The platform offers 700+ voices in more than 140 languages, along with voice cloning and customizable avatars.

You can adjust pitch, speed, and emotion, use multiple speakers, and synchronize voices with avatars or other visuals. This makes it useful for marketing videos, training materials, advertisements, podcasts, and other professional content.

For businesses creating content for international audiences, its multilingual capabilities can also make localization easier.

8. Resemble AI – Best for Voice Cloning and Real-Time TTS

Resemble AI focuses heavily on voice cloning, real-time text-to-speech, and voice customization. With a relatively small voice sample, users can create a digital voice and generate speech in more than 150 languages.

The platform gives you control over elements such as pitch, speed, emotion, and timing. It can be used for videos, podcasts, games, accessibility tools, and business applications.

Security is another area where Resemble AI stands out. Its features include deepfake detection and audio watermarking, while developers can integrate the technology through APIs and SDKs.

9. WellSaid Labs – Best for Professional Business Voiceovers

WellSaid Labs is geared toward businesses and professional content teams that want polished, consistent AI narration. Its voices are designed to sound natural and are particularly suited to e-learning, corporate training, marketing, and other professional projects.

WellSaid Labs offers more than 50 professional voice avatars, giving users plenty of options for creating polished, natural-sounding voiceovers. You can also adjust pronunciation and speech to better align the final audio with your content.

10. Descript – Best for Voice and Video Editing

Descript is more than an AI voice generator. Its biggest strength is the way it combines voice generation with audio and video editing.

Instead of editing a video through a traditional timeline, you can work with a transcript and make changes to the content almost like editing a document. Descript also includes Overdub voice synthesis, stock AI voices, automatic filler-word removal, noise reduction, captions, and other editing features.

For podcasters and video creators who want to handle both voice generation and editing in one place, that combination can be extremely useful.

11. Altered – Best for Real-Time Voice Transformation

Altered focuses on voice transformation as much as traditional text-to-speech. It offers more than 100 realistic voices across 50+ languages and lets users modify aspects such as accent, age, gender, pitch, tone, pace, and emotion.

The platform is of special interest for gaming, dubbing, podcasts, commercials, and video production. It provides real-time conversion, batch processing, voice cloning, and AI voice cleaning, with a desktop app, API, and DAW plugins that integrate smoothly into current production workflows.

What is an AI voiceover tool?

An AI voiceover tool converts written text into spoken audio using artificial intelligence. Many platforms can produce voices that sound natural enough for videos, podcasts, courses, ads, and other content.

Can AI voice tools clone a real person’s voice?

Yes, some AI voice platforms offer voice cloning. They can create a digital version of a voice from a short recording, although you should always have permission before cloning someone else’s voice.

Are AI-generated voices realistic?

Many modern AI voices sound remarkably natural. The best tools can add pauses, emotion, emphasis, and changes in tone, making the result feel much closer to a real human voice.

What can I use AI voiceovers for?

AI voiceovers can be useful for YouTube videos, social media content, podcasts, audiobooks, online courses, advertisements, presentations, games, and business training materials.

Can I control the tone and emotion of an AI voice?

Many advanced platforms let you adjust things such as speed, pitch, pauses, emphasis, and emotional delivery. Some also provide specific controls or tags for creating a particular mood.
